Process and apparatus for continuous treatment of hydrocarbon oil with a metallic halide

A process of treating hydrocarbon oil with anhydrous metallic halide comprises maintaining a bulk supply of hydrocarbon oil and metallic halide at a conversion temperature and undergoing a decomposing reaction in a reaction chamber, passing the evolved vapors from the reaction to a reflux tower, withdrawing reflux liquid from the reflux tower and circulating a part of the liquid through a heating zone and back into the reaction chamber, separating metallic halide sludge from the circulating liquid, and passing the metallic halide sludge back into the reaction chamber without passing through the heating zone. The apparatus for carrying out this process comprises a reaction chamber, a reflux tower operatively connected with the reaction chamber, a circulating line leading from the reflux tower through a heating zone and back into the reaction chamber, the line terminating in a plurality of jetting means within the reaction chamber whereby liquid from the line is caused to agitate the contents of the reaction chamber, separating means for separating metallic halide sludge from the liquid circulating in the line positioned in the line between the reflux tower, a heating zone, and a by-pass line for passing the metallic halide sludge thus separated back into the reaction chamber without passing through the heating zone.
